Random Effects, Fixed Effects, Convolution, and Separation

Econometrica 1981 49(6), 1399
[A conceptual framework is suggested for integrating fixed effects and random effects models into one framework. In that framework, the pertinent distribution is a convolution of two distributions; one is a degenerate distribution. A method is suggested and analyzed for separating between the two distributions when the second distribution is normal.]
